Instinctive Talk Ep.9 Acceptance

Hi, welcome to Instinctive Talk, I’m your host Jay Insalaco. On this episode I’ll be talking about acceptance and what it has done for me in my recovery.

I’ve been living with bipolar disorder type 1 and addiction issues since 1995. Throughout the years I struggled with fear and acceptance. The fear was caused by the unknown of 12 step programs and the world of mental illness. I had accepted my life of recovery from addiction faster than  living with my mental illness. For me, It was easier to accept not taking drugs and alcohol because I could physically “control” not taking a drug or a drink which put me in the driver seat. But for my mental illness, I couldn’t accept it; because of my mental illness, I had no “control” over my mind and my stability.
